Why are you charging so much?

Well well. If you've shopped around for custom plushes a little, you'd probably notice that my prices are around the medium range. Making plush seems pretty easy, but in fact, it's very very time consuming and tedious. Each plush takes me AT LEAST 50 hours to finish. Most take much longer than that. That is not even including the time I have to spend to search for the perfect material for a plush. Making multiple trips to different stores in different cities. And there's the cost of material. Certainly there are 99 cents per yard fabrics out there, but I don't use those for my plushes. Suedecloth, crushed velvet, steamed velvet, velour, fleece are the usual material I work with.

Bottom line: For the price I charge, the hourly rate of my labour alone would probably be less than half of the minimum wage.
